Regardless of what retailers are attempting to get you to believe, Valentines Day doesnt need to be a costly holiday. From the gifts to your date plan, everything can be achieved on a tight budget without accruing a mountain of credit card debt. You simply need to determine your financial allowance then use a little planning and creativity to make the day special.
Start by creating your Valentines Day budget. Assess your monthly expenses and figure out how much cash you have left over to spend on the day. Its also a wise decision to evaluate your credit card debts to figure out if you possess the means to spend anything on credit and if so, how much. Bear in mind the Valentines Day budget you create must cover not just the gifts you purchase, but also any meals, outings, and even transportation costs.
As you build your plan, estimate the cost of the activities first. Pick restaurants and calculate how much youre likely to spend on the meal. You can add in the price of movie tickets, drinks at a bar, or whatever else you plan to do after the meal. Also estimate the incidental costs you may have like cab fare, buying flowers from a street vendor, and anything else you can imagine thats likely to cost you on that day.
Once you have the total cost of what youll be doing on Valentines Day, subtract this money out of your total Valentines budget and anything remaining is really what you have available to purchase gifts. Stay within your budget while you shop and avoid using credit-pay in cash or with your debit card to prevent spending more than you have. In case your budget is tight, dont just go with something like expensive diamond jewelry; instead take your time picking out a thoughtful and affordable gift. Look for something that holds a special meaning in your relationship.
You can also buy a small item and then give it to your Valentine with other gifts that dont cost anything. You can make vouchers for romantic dates or coupon booklets for everything from free back rubs to washing your Valentines car for a year. Dont forget your own talents either-from a song you play to poetry you write, you can use your personal skills to do something that will be even more memorable than diamond jewelry.
Using the right mixture of careful budgeting and creative planning you can make Valentines Day special without amassing excessive credit card debt.
